BioCARS has three computers that are available for users to process data. These machines are running Red Hat Enterprise Linux WS on dual AMD Athlon(tm) MP 2800+ processors. Access to these machines is available from any of the floor computers.
- Log into any of the computers in the facility using the beamline specific username (userbmc, userbmd, or useridb) and the general password (look in the User Handbook in each station).
- Open an xterm and type "ssh bm14c5" (or "ssh id14b5" if using 14-ID) on the command line to connect to the corresponding processing computer. Alternatively, click on the "Connect to Processing Computers" icon on the desktop. Use the same password as above.
- Move into your data directory by typing "cd /net/bm14cxf/data/" (or "cd /net/id14bxf/data" if using 14-ID). Your group data directory should be visible in this directory.
- Run your program.

Some users have reported an xdisp version error when using the processing computers. This error occurs when you try to run the SGI version of xdisp while running denzo on the processing computers. To solve this problem, just open 2 xterms to the processing computers and run denzo in one window and xdisp in the other.
